A sound ROI Dashboard decision has four tests: definition, geography, reliability and actionability. Definition asks what each number means. Geography asks whether Erlanger, Boone County and Kenton County are being represented as your firm intends. Reliability asks whether the underlying call, intake, source and ranking information can be reviewed and corrected. Actionability asks whether a partner or intake leader can make a defensible decision from the view. This framework does not predict results; it helps you decide whether the reporting is fit for your firm.

2. Agree on data definitions before measuring ROI

Bosseo’s public ROI Dashboard text describes rankings, Top 3 and Top 10 counts, SERP features, AI-engine citations, calls, forms, intakes, lead classification, case-type breakdowns, source attribution, review signals and trends over time. It also describes leads as contacts classified as Potential New Client, with Current Client, vendor and spam contacts treated separately. Those labels matter because a call, contact, potential client, signed matter and revenue event are not interchangeable. A report can be current and still answer the wrong question if the firm has not agreed on its definitions.

Recommended approach

Before using the dashboard for budget decisions, approve a short measurement dictionary. Include the meaning of potential new client, current client, spam, case type, source, Erlanger-related inquiry, retained matter and revenue. Ask how exceptions are handled and who may change classifications. Do not treat a lead total as a signed-case or revenue total unless the firm has established and reviewed that connection.

3. Review the full call and intake record, not only totals

The public page says the dashboard can log, record, transcribe and tag inbound calls, and that calls can be reviewed with recordings and transcripts. It also describes forms and video intakes as counted alongside calls. This creates a useful review question for an Erlanger-serving firm: do the records show what the prospective client actually contacted the firm about, or only that an interaction occurred? Case-type tagging and classification can support that review, but the firm should still establish how staff correct an incorrect tag, duplicate a record or distinguish a current client from a new inquiry.

Recommended approach

Use the consultation to inspect the path from an individual call or intake to its classification and roll-up. Decide who reviews transcripts, how corrections are authorized, and which fields are required for a matter to be considered a qualified opportunity. Keep the geographic question explicit: an inquiry mentioning Erlanger should not automatically be treated as a Boone County or Kenton County result without an agreed rule.

4. Test permissions, visibility and recovery expectations

Bosseo’s public page describes a live URL and login, says the dashboard is open to the client, and states that partners, office managers and intake leads can have access. It also says the firm’s data is not shared, pooled or sold and that the Bosseo team running the account can see it. Those statements describe the published access model; they do not answer every governance question a law firm may have. You should still clarify roles, access removal, transcript visibility, export or retention expectations, and what happens if a source is delayed or unavailable.

Recommended approach

Make permissions and recovery part of the acceptance review. Identify the people who need dashboard access, the people who may view call recordings or transcripts, and the person responsible for removing access. Ask how the firm can recognize missing or delayed data, what recovery or correction path exists, and how a temporary gap is marked so it is not mistaken for zero activity.
